The gzipped tar file contains two biomedical language representation models based on ELECTRA (Clark et al., 2020) deep transformers architecture to be used for down-stream biomedical text mining tasks. Bio-ELECTRA is pre-trained from scratch on PubMed abstracts for 1.8 million steps. Bio-ELECTRA++ is the further pre-trained version of Bio-ELECTRA trained on a corpus of open access full papers from PubMed.
